Six months can feel like a lifetime when you are waiting for answers that refuse to come. Savannah Guthrie knows this painful truth better than anyone right now. The Today show co-host released a raw, direct plea on social media regarding her 84-year-old mother, Nancy Guthrie, who vanished from her Arizona home. If you have followed this case since February 2026, you know the broad strokes: the forced disappearance from the Catalina Foothills, the blurred doorbell camera footage of a masked figure, the agonizing silence, and the millions offered in rewards. But Monday's video changed the tone from public pressure to a stark, personal entreaty.

"Tell us where to look," she begged the person responsible.

The Reality of an Unsolved Abduction

People often assume that high-profile missing persons cases get solved quickly because of media attention and federal resources. That is a myth. The Pima County Sheriff's Department, alongside the FBI, has combed through thousands of tips, yet the trail has grown painfully cold. False leads—like a discovered glove that initially seemed promising before turning out to belong to an innocent local restaurant worker—have sent investigators running in circles.

When standard investigative methods stall, families are left in a psychological purgatory. Ransom notes demanding cryptocurrency and unverified claims about Nancy's status have only added cruel layers of complexity to an already devastating situation. Savannah's latest message acknowledges the grim reality that her mother may no longer be alive, yet the core human need for closure overrides everything else. You just want to know where your loved one rests.

Why Public Pleas Change Dynamics

Investigators rely on public pressure when forensic evidence runs dry. Shifting the focus back to the human element can sometimes crack a suspect's resolve. When someone maintains silence for nearly half a year, fear, guilt, or changing loyalties within a criminal network can start to weigh heavily. By speaking directly to the abductor without defensive hostility, Savannah chose a path of radical vulnerability.
